Local designer Hayati Banastey opens his first brick-and-mortar store, selling vintage-inspired men’s and women’s threads ($45–$99) with affordable price tags. The country-casual aesthetic of the line carries through to the shop’s decor, featuring farmhouse wood floors, custom-crafted wood display tables and antique trunks. All of the button-up shirts ($59–$89) and soft knits ($34–$79) are cut, sewn and hand-dyed in a local washhouse. Women will love effortless button-up shirts ($60–$70) and linen dresses ($80–$99), while men can score worn-in chinos ($80) and patterned shorts ($65–$70).
